Off topic, but does anybody else remember the big tire fire that happened in the 1960s in the (then) open area to the "south-west" of the (now) Stirling Ave bridge? I think the tire dump would have been in the area that is now a large industrial warehouse, or slightly further to the "south-west", closer to Shoemaker Creek. I recall as a child that it burned for days, with a giant pillar of black smoke. Nowadays, I'm sure there would be evacuations/warnings about the fumes, but back them it was just more of a curiosity. The tire dump was eliminated afterward, however.
